17-year-old shot multiple times, dead in District Heights, dad shot inside home

Jeff Jones

DISTRICT HEIGHTS, MD – The Homicide Unit of the Prince George’s County Police Department is investigating a fatal shooting that occurred in a home in the unincorporated section of District Heights on Wednesday.

The victim, 17-year-old Nia Johnson of District Heights, was discovered inside the home with gunshot wounds and later pronounced dead at a hospital.

Her father was also found in the home suffering from a life-threatening gunshot wound. Preliminarily, this incident appears to be domestic-related.


Detectives are working to determine the circumstances surrounding the incident, including the source of the firearm and the motive. No outstanding suspects are believed to be at large. Police did not release any information regarding arrests made.

The Prince George’s County Police Department is working with the State’s Attorney’s Office regarding the potential for charges to be filed.
